Lebanon and Israel hold talks

Lebanon and Israel hold talks

Envoys from Lebanon and Israel are meeting in Washington for rare direct negotiations mediated by US Secretary of State Marco Rubio.

The talks aim to broker a ceasefire and establish a security zone, despite strong opposition from the militant group Hezbollah.

Hezbollah has warned it will not abide by any agreements resulting from the discussions, which it views as a ploy to pressure the group into disarming.

The negotiations take place against a backdrop of continued Israeli ground operations and airstrikes in southern Lebanon.
